How they compare

Land Locked Developing Countries (LLDCs) currently reports 128.3 kt against 43.99 kt in Australia and New Zealand, a difference of 84.31 kt.

That makes Land Locked Developing Countries (LLDCs)'s figure about 2.9 times Australia and New Zealand's.

The two have swapped places 8 times across 65 shared years of data; in 1961 it was Land Locked Developing Countries (LLDCs) ahead.

Australia and New Zealand ranks 17th and Land Locked Developing Countries (LLDCs) ranks 18th of 199 countries.

Across the 9 decades both report, Australia and New Zealand averaged higher in 1 and Land Locked Developing Countries (LLDCs) in 8.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
